Graham Sims has over 25 years of experience in sales and business development. Graham is currently working as the Global Sales Director at XConnect since June 2019. Prior to this, Graham was the Managing Director at G T S Consulting from April 2018 to August 2019. Graham also worked as a Consultant at Penthera from August 2018 to January 2019. From May 2014 to March 2018, Graham held the position of VP Sales/Territory Director at Amino Communications, where they successfully secured major contracts, developed strategic business plans, and launched new product lines in multiple territories. Graham also worked as the Sales and Business Development Director at AirTies Wireless Networks from May 2011 to April 2014, where they managed key accounts and significantly grew the business. Before that, Graham served as the UK&I Retail Channel Manager at Buffalo Technology, where they effectively managed key accounts and drove a significant increase in turnover. Graham started their career as the UK Sales Manager at Atari and later worked as the Senior Sales Manager at Gem Distribution Ltd.

From 1990 to 1992, Graham Sims attended North West Kent College, where they earned a BTEC National Diploma in Business and Finance with distinction.

XConnect

XConnect is a trusted provider of global network and subscriber information, based on privacy compliant phone number data that includes number portability and risk properties, to optimise global communication services. It delivers carrier-grade services to the world’s largest Tier 1 operators, including MNOs, business messaging (A2P) hubs, aggregators, carriers and identity/validation providers, processing billions of queries a year, and is ISO 27001:2013 certified. XConnect is an active member of the Mobile Ecosystem Forum, i3Forum and GSMA, and holds a number of patents related to ultra-low latency number information technology, fraud detection and attributes in call signalling. These services are used for voice and messaging routing, fraud protection and to provide identity, validation and risk insights. They also support the deployment and evolution of next-generation communications, such as VoLTE and RCS. XConnect’s Number Information Services are accessed through its global distributed hybrid cloud platform using simple, secure, scalable real-time protocols and APIs.
